Free Law Clinic – by appointment only (South House)
May 22 @ 12:30 pm - 4:30 pm
In partnership with the Law Students’ Legal Advice Program, LSLAP assists low-income earners who live in the lower Mainland of BC with various legal issues, including:
- Criminal (summary offences where the Crown is not seeking jail time);
- Civil Resolution (must be a civil claim under $5,000)
- Small Claims (must be a civil claim under $25,000, $35,000 if filed after June 1st, 2017);
- Employment Standards;
- Residential Tenancy;
- WorkSafe BC;
- Consumer Protection;
- Employment Insurance;
- CPP and Old-Age Pension;
- Wills and Estates; and
- Immigration and Refugee Matters.
Check their website at www.lslap.bc.ca for more details. Please call them to book an appointment at 604-822-5791. They will be operating most of their clinics in-person, with some remote options. There are appointment times during evenings and weekends if needed. They cannot give legal advice over the telephone.
LSLAP is a non-profit run by law students at the Peter A. Allard School of Law at the University of British Columbia.
